Product Description

John Cooper Clarke is an English performance poet who first became famous during the punk rock era of the late 1970s when he became known as a "punk poet". He released several albums in the late 1970s and early 1980s, and continues to perform regularly. In 1978, John was signed by Epic Records, who issued the Nelson-produced debut album Disguise In Love in 1978. His 1980 album Snap, Crackle & Bop gave him his highest UK album chart placing, reaching number 26. Often referred to as "the bard of Salford", he usually refers to himself on stage as "Johnny Clarke, the name behind the hairstyle".
